Claims (12)

  1. Lock fitting set and jig (25) for mounting the lock fitting set for a sliding leaf of a door, a window or the like, the lock fitting set having a lock fitting (2) with a bolt (4) and a closure piece (3) interacting with the bolt (4) in the locked state, characterized in that the jig (25) has a first end (27) which is embodied so as to correspond to the bolt (4) or a region of the bolt (4) and can be arranged accordingly on the lock fitting (2) instead of the bolt (4) or the region of the bolt (4) and in that the jig (25) has a second end (28) which can interact accordingly with the closure piece (3) instead of the bolt (4), the two ends (27, 28) being, owing to a jig intermediate piece (29), at a mounting distance (M) from each other.
  2. Lock fitting set and jig according to claim 1, characterized in that the first end (27) is a first fixing end (30).
  3. Lock fitting set and jig according to one of the preceding claims, characterized in that the second end (28) is a second fixing end (32).
  4. Lock fitting set and jig according to one of the preceding claims, characterized in that the first end (27) is a bolt fastening end (31), in particular a hook bolt fastening end.
  5. Lock fitting set and jig according to one of the preceding claims, characterized in that the second end (28) is a bolt locking end (33), in particular a hook bolt locking end.
  6. Lock fitting set and jig according to one of the preceding claims, characterized in that the second end (28) has at least two shaped ends (34,36) for selectively interacting with at least two different closure pieces (3).
  7. Lock fitting set and jig according to claim 6, characterized in that the two shaped ends (34,36) oppose each other diametrically, in particular diametrically in relation to the longitudinal axis of the jig intermediate piece (29).
  8. Lock fitting set and jig according to one of the preceding claims, characterized in that at least one transverse leg (37), which is embodied as a tool, in particular a dismounting tool (38) for the lock fitting (2), issues from the jig intermediate piece (29).
  9. Lock fitting set and jig according to claim 8, characterized in that the dismounting tool (38) is embodied as a pressurisation end (40) for the resiliently held lock fitting (2).
  10. Lock fitting set and jig according to one of the preceding claims 8 or 9, characterized in that the tool is embodied as a screwdriver or Allen key.
  11. Lock fitting set and jig according to one of the preceding claims 8 to 10, characterized in that the tool has a tool exchange retainer, in particular a bit retainer.
  12. Method for mounting a lock fitting set for sliding leaves of a door, a window or the like, with the aid of a jig (25) having least two ends (27, 28) lying set apart from one another, in particular according to one or more of the preceding claims, the lock fitting set having a lock fitting (2) with a bolt (4) and a closure piece (3) interacting with the bolt (4) in the locked state, characterized by the following steps:
    - integrating the lock fitting (2) when the bolt (4) is removed,
    - inserting a first end (27) of the jig (25) into the lock fitting (2) instead of the bolt (4),
    - pulling the sliding leaf shut to the extent that the mounting site of the closure piece (3) remains accessible, the mounting position of the closure piece (3) being determined with the aid of a second end (28) of the jig (25), said second end being associated with the closure piece (3),
    - mounting the closure piece (3) in the mounting position determined,
    - removing the jig (25) and
    - integrating the bolt (4) into the lock fitting (2).
